Public Space Renovation

See Urban Arc's vision for this industrial site at 1601 Ridgely Street. A 10,000 square foot, former home of an elevator maintenance company. Urban Arc is transforming this facility into a full service artist studio facility. Housing multiple individual studio spaces, wood & metal shop, CNC fabrication studio, gallery and outdoor common space with coffee bar.

Public Exhibition Space

Design & development of the Last Resort Art Garden Project, a captivating addition to the landscape of historic East Baltimore. Developed as part of the visionary initiative "The Last Resort Artist Retreat" by acclaimed artist Derrick Adams, this project aims to foster artistic rejuvenation, celebrate Afro American artists, and connect with the community. https://www.raunjiba.com/last-resort-art-garden

Landmark Restoration

Senior construction management for renovation of the former French embassy in Washington DC, during the buildings transition to the Embassy of Cameroon.  Responsible for the restoration of architectural elements, carved reliefs and built-in furnishings.

Marketing Activation

Design Installation and construction of a prefabricated Brazilian soccer village, Event activation in Corona Park Queens. Client NIKE, Nike "Play Beautiful" World Cup Campaign.   

Creative Development

Urban Arc CEO, Scott Tucker was awarded a Proclamation by the Mayor of Yonkers, NY for his work developing a creative arts space for youth development with in The Mills at Yonkers, part of the historic Alexander Carpet Mills in Yonkers, New York contains over 400,000 square feet of unique flex warehouse, storage & industrial space for filming & tv production, location shooting, distribution, artists & businesses.
